RECESSION WON'T STOP DEVELOPMENT IN RIVERS STATE



Gov.  Nyesom Wike of Rivers State, has made it known that the current economic recession in the country will not halt  development in the state because the state is special in God’s agenda. Speaking at the Adokiye Amiesimaka Stadium in Port Harcourt, during the “Connected in Rivers” special crusade of the Deeper Life Christian Ministry hosted by Pastor William Kumuyi, Governor Wike said:

 “I know we have a problem in the country. But I can tell you that Rivers State will not see that problem. This state is a special state for God. “Let me tell our father in the Lord, since your last crusade, many things have improved in the state. As governor, I have first hand information on these improvements.”
 “We require the prayers of our spiritual fathers like Pastor Kumuyi. With prayers, Rivers State will continue to see peace and development,” 
“Every member of the State Executive Council, every political appointee has no choice but to participate in this programme,” 


 The General Superintendent of Deeper Life Christian Ministry, Pastor Kumuyi proclaimed that God’s grace and blessing are resting on Rivers State. He said that the programme will make Rivers the state of the people’s dreams and desires.
